Wireless Electric Skates

 

If you want to try the latest mode of transportation these wireless electric skates may be just for you. This motorized electric roller skates can propel the user at speeds up to 8 miles per hour. You  simply strap on the wireless skates over your shoes. The skates are held securely in place with a dual-fastener strap design similar to the fasteners on a pair of  ski boots.

Each wireless motorized skate is  equipped with an 80 watt motor. The sturdy fiber-reinforced nylon frame is extra compact and durable with a streamlined profile. Smooth rolling 6 inch diameter wheels provide a comfortable ride.

Operating the wireless electric skates is a breeze with the wireless remote control that you hold in your hand. The wireless remote allows you to control the throttle for both skates simultaneously. You achieve a gentle stop by simply pulling back on the switch which will engage the skates’ electronic brakes. You can also stop by dragging the heel stopper.

The motorized skates are powered by a removable lithium-ion battery. Each skate is equipped with its own separate motor and battery. A full charge of the batteries provides continuous power for up to 40 minutes, about a 5 to 6 mile range. The wireless electric skates are ideal for convenient short-range transportation across a school campus, to local shops and stores in your local neighborhood, and work equally well indoors and outdoors. And of course, the skates are loads of fun just for recreational use.

The wireless electric skates fit men’s shoe sizes 6 to 14, women’s shoe sizes 7 to 15 1/2. Ideal for ages 16 years and up. The skates include an AC adapter for recharging the batteries. The batteries recharge in about 5 hours.
